Java Instagram API-如何订阅特定用户

Java Instagram API-如何订阅特定用户,java,web-applications,instagram-api,Java,Web Applications,Instagram Api,我正在尝试使用Instagram API订阅一个用户,这样当该用户在Instagram上发布任何内容时,我的应用程序将收到一个帖子。我在沙盒中设置了应用程序,定义了回调URI,将我的用户添加到沙盒中,然后调用以下url注册订阅 https://api.instagram.com/v1/subscriptions?client_id=MY_CLIENT_ID&client_secret=MY_CLIENT_SECRET&object=user&user_id=jonlees1234&aspect=

我正在尝试使用Instagram API订阅一个用户,这样当该用户在Instagram上发布任何内容时,我的应用程序将收到一个帖子。我在沙盒中设置了应用程序,定义了回调URI,将我的用户添加到沙盒中,然后调用以下url注册订阅

https://api.instagram.com/v1/subscriptions?client_id=MY_CLIENT_ID&client_secret=MY_CLIENT_SECRET&object=user&user_id=jonlees1234&aspect=media&verify_token=1234567890&callback_url=https://instagram.pulselive.com/SubscriptionCallback 这表示所有都在工作,但在运行订阅列表api调用时没有订阅


我会错过什么?

好的,我终于找到了答案

https://api.instagram.com/v1/subscriptions?client_id=MY_CLIENT_ID&client_secret=MY_CLIENT_SECRET&object=user&id=3111490094&aspect=media&verify_token=THE_USERS_ACCESS_TOKEN&callback_url=http://instagram.pulselive.com/SubscriptionCallback https://api.instagram.com/v1/subscriptions?client_id=MY_CLIENT_ID&client_secret=MY_CLIENT_SECRET&object=user&id=3111490094&aspect=media&verify_token=THE_USERS_ACCESS_TOKEN&callback_url=http://instagram.pulselive.com/SubscriptionCallback 关键问题是我使用的是用户名,我应该使用用户id,如下所示

{"meta":{"code":200},"data":[]}
&object=user&id=1234567890&aspect=media


现在一切都好了。

这样行吗?文档中说,订阅用户->媒体意味着你可以订阅每一位认证你的应用程序的用户的每一篇文章。订阅一个用户没有任何意义。